Geoff Murphy was officially appointed the David F. Bohr Collegiate Professor in Physiology.
The David F. Bohr Collegiate Professorship in Physiology was established in March 2015 through donations from faculty, former trainees, and gifts to the Department of Molecular and Integrative Physiology. It is intended to honor the professional academic career of Dr. David Bohr, and to support the research efforts of a faculty member within the Department of Molecular and Integrative Physiology. Geoff was appointed as the Bohr Collegiate Professor in recognition of his research accomplishments in the area of aging and Alzheimer's disease, his many contributions in collaborative research through electrophysiological and behavioral testing in rodent models, and his teaching, mentorship, and service.
